#3b94fd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#3b94fd is composed of 23.1% red, 58% green and 99.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 76.7% cyan, 41.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 0.8% black. It has a hue angle of 212.5 degrees, a saturation of 98% and a lightness of 61.2%. #3b94fd color hex could be obtained by blending #76ffff with #0029fb. Closest websafe color is: #3399ff.

#3b94fd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#3b94fd has RGB values of R:59, G:148, B:253 and CMYK values of C:0.77, M:0.42, Y:0, K:0.01. Its decimal value is 3904765.

Hex triplet 3b94fd #3b94fd
RGB Decimal 59, 148, 253 rgb(59,148,253)
RGB Percent 23.1, 58, 99.2 rgb(23.1%,58%,99.2%)
CMYK 77, 42, 0, 1
HSL 212.5°, 98, 61.2 hsl(212.5,98%,61.2%)
HSV (or HSB) 212.5°, 76.7, 99.2
Web Safe 3399ff #3399ff
CIE-LAB 60.957, 9.172, -59.739
XYZ 30.119, 29.199, 96.972
xyY 0.193, 0.187, 29.199
CIE-LCH 60.957, 60.439, 278.728
CIE-LUV 60.957, -30.995, -96.766
Hunter-Lab 54.036, 4.931, -68.575
Binary 00111011, 10010100, 11111101

Shades and Tints of #3b94fd

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000812 is the darkest color, while #fdfeff is the lightest one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#3b94fd is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#858585 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#76889d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#6895f9 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#3a9afc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#00a7b2 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#5794fa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#3a98fc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#15a0cd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
